What is the ruling on depositing post-dated checks in the bank in exchange for receiving cash amounts and paying bank interest, knowing that there are no Islamic banks and that this is the only way for trade to continue?
It is not permissible to deal with usurious banks due to the involvement in usury or cooperation with those who deal in it, and that is forbidden. If possible, avoid dealing with them, even if it means changing your field of work. If that is not possible, then limit yourself to the utmost necessity, do not benefit from their interests, and only pay what is required. Fear Allah and seek lawful sustenance, for usurious gain is a loss, and Allah Almighty has said: "Allah destroys interest and gives increase for charities."
